WebApr 25, 2024 · Diagnosis of diaphragmatic eventration is usually accidental due to its asymptomatic nature or due to mild nature of symptoms. When symptomatic, patients present with shortness of breath or non-specific gastrointestinal symptoms like epigastric pain, burning sensation, regurgitation, nausea, belching and fullness of abdomen [ 4, 5 ]. WebDec 1, 2024 · The fundamental pathology of diaphragmatic eventration is a loss of muscular tension of the diaphragm. Two mechanisms have been known as the major cause of the laxity of the diaphragm—one is impairment of the skeletal muscles, the other is diminished muscle contractility due to neurological dysfunction. WebJun 9, 2024 · Download Eventration of the Diaphragm Brochure Other Chest Diseases We Treat: Empyema Enlarged Lymph Nodes in the Chest Fluid In The Chest (Pleural Effusion) Lung Biopsy Spontaneous Pneumothorax Last Modified: January 25, 2024 Practice Locations Hinduja Hospital, Mahim Hinduja Hospital, Khar Breach Candy Hospital … WebComplete eventration of a hemidiaphragm is always congenital, is uncommon in adults, and affects most commonly the left hemidiaphragm. In patients with only partial failure of muscular development of one hemidiaphragm, the affected hemidiaphragm shows a smaller than normal inspiratory excursion.
